Transaction 5f07ecb4920e433efc320575fb795aa56a687914fa4c5e445be1150bb93dad5a

1 Input
1 Outputs
  • 5f07ecb4920e433efc320575fb795aa56a687914fa4c5e445be1150bb93dad5a:0
  • value  704116
    address  13wRykfLhaC1u2y35A9tkjiSwjz5wX8U2J